Study On The Distribution Of Mercury And Other Trace Elements In Xiaolangdi Reservoir

A few researches reported elevated MeHg concentrations in fish found in lakes located far from point sources in northern Europe and North America. The MeHg levels which higher than the criterion of mercury content in edible aquatic product recommended by the World Health Organization. Xiaolangdi reservoir was the source of drinking water of Zhengzhou City, with very important social and economic functions. April in 2009,May and November in 2010,the concentration and distribution of mercury, methylmercury, selenium, manganese, cadmium, iron, arsenic, chromium, copper, zinc lead and fluride in water columns in Xiaolangdi reservoir were researched.Through the detailed studies reported in this thesis,some main conclusions were obtained as follows:1.Total mercury(THg) in Mingzhudao of Xiaolangdi Reservoir ranged from 5.7 to 21.6ng/L, with an average of 11.6ng/L, total methylmercury(TMeHg) ranged from 0.02 to 0.1ng/L, with an average of 0.045ng/L; total mercury(THg) in Luoyu ranged from 5.2 to 44.4ng/L, with an average of 13ng/L,total methylmercury(TMeHg) ranged from 0.02 to 0.07ng/L, with an average of 0.039ng/L. total mercury(THg) in Dabaqian ranged from 6.7 to 43.3ng/L,with an average of 19.5ng/L, total methylmercury(TMeHg) ranged from 0.01 to 0.07ng/L,with an average of 0.037ng/L.The percent of HgT as TMeHg was approx. 0.35% in Mingzhudao and approx.0.47% in Luoyu and approx.0.21% in Dabaqian.2. Mercury concentration in Xiaolangdi water system shows a increasing trend from upstream toward the dam. The highest mercury concentration was found in Dabaqian. Total mercury concentration in Luoyu was higher than that in Mingzhudao, The highest total mercury concentration was observed at 16m in Luoyu. Mercury content in main channel is higher than in the Gushanxia tributary. Total mercury content in bottom water is slightly higher than that in surface water.3,The methylmercury average concentration changed a little from upstream to downstream Xiaolangdi reservoir. Methylmercury concentrations have a little change with depth. Concentrations of methylmercury in the surface water were higher than those of intermediate water; it was lower than the methylmercury mercury content in bottom water.4,Total mercury in Xiaolangdi reservoir was associated with methylmercury just in low flow period.5,Other trace elements content in main channel is higher than those of the Gushanxia tributary. The concentrations of arsenic, selenium, zinc, copper, manganese, cadmium, chromium and lead in Xiaolangdi reservior were lower than the national water quality standard for drinking water sources.
